Costume Customizer

Description
This mod lets you add overlay cosmetics to customize your character. It currently contains sprites from vanilla ragdolls, spell icons, projectiles, and particle effects. This mod was originally created as part of the Noita Halloween Mod Jam. This is probably not compatible with other player character mods.

Usage:
  • Click the "dress up" button in the top left corner to open the outfit editing menu. Click it again to close it.
  • Drag sprites from the left-side tray to add them onto your character. You can filter the sprites that show up in the tray using the search box.
  • There are 4 layers you can add sprites to: head, upper body, lower body, and arm, which are attached to different points of the character.
  • Sprites can be dragged around, resized, and rotated. Note that many of the sprites extend beyond the visible portion, since they are taken from the vanilla ragdoll sprites which are always the size of the full creature.
  • Sprites can be deleted by dragging them back into the sprite tray, clicking the delete sprite button, or pressing delete/backspace
  • The z-index slider allows you to change the z-index of the selected sprite, which determines which sprites draw on top. Sprites in the purple region of the slider will be displayed behind the default character. Higher positions (but lower values) are displayed on top.
  • The bottom right corner has controls for managing your saved outfits, or creating new ones. Note that the "create new outfit" button will create a copy of your current outfit; you can clear it by pressing the "clear all layers" button.
  • You can set the name of the current outfit using the Name text box in the top middle of the screen.

@Akimbo You can use Component Explorer's mod settings editor to copy and import outfits https://modworkshop.net/mod/39637 . Outfits are saved as a mod setting like character_customizer.outfit.Your Outfit Name . I wanted to add an easier way to share outfits but it would have to be an unsafe mod, which would not be allowed on the steam workshop.
